Chris Patolo (born 23 July 2001) is a professional rugby league footballer who plays as a prop for the Huddersfield Giants in the Super League.

Contents

Background

He previously played for the Canterbury-Bankstown Bulldogs & Manly Sea Eagles

A local junior from the Bankstown Sports club, he was a member of Canterbury's Harold Matthews and SG Ball sides before progressing through the club’s High-Performance Youth Program and Jersey Flegg side.

Playing career

2021

In round 16 of the 2021 NRL season, Patolo made his debut for Canterbury-Bankstown against the Manly-Warringah Sea Eagles. [2] Patolo made a total of six appearances for Canterbury in the 2021 NRL season as the club finished last and claimed the Wooden Spoon. [3]

2022

Patolo played a total of 15 matches for Canterbury in the 2022 NRL season as the club finished 12th on the table. [4]

2023

Patolo only played two matches for Canterbury in the 2023 NRL season as the club finished 15th on the table. [5]

2024

Patolo managed just 4 matches for Canterbury in the 2024 NRL season, primarily playing in reserve grade as the club finished 6th on the table. [6]

On 19 October, Patolo would sign a train-and-trial contract with the Manly Sea Eagles. [7]

2025

On 9 October 2025 it was reported that he signed for Huddersfield Giants in the Super League for 2026 on a 2-year contract. [8]
